Output 3362eb5dde50ffa5c0d10a3859ad36a9b636656e68143064fed9daa3e1895432:22

value
10245321
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 615bb803429b5445ec94cb5c0a1294018abefca6 OP_EQUALVERIFY OP_CHECKSIG
address
19snRLojaQuWxPZMMecxcHsRC5Ws4ErFqH
transaction
3362eb5dde50ffa5c0d10a3859ad36a9b636656e68143064fed9daa3e1895432
spent
true